Executive Summary

OSI (OSIS) recently released its official Q1 2026 earnings results, marking the first quarterly performance update for the diversified tech firm this year. The reported results include adjusted earnings per share (EPS) of $2.58 and total quarterly revenue of approximately $1.71 billion, per publicly filed regulatory documents. Management Commentary

During the official Q1 2026 earnings call held shortly after the results were published, OSI management highlighted that the quarter’s performance was supported by broad-based strength across all three of its core operating segments. Leadership noted that the security segment saw particularly strong order fulfillment rates during the quarter, as ongoing global focus on airport, border and critical public infrastructure security drove sustained demand for the company’s screening and detection systems. Management also pointed to steady uptake of its anesthesia delivery, patient monitoring and diagnostic imaging products in the healthcare segment, as healthcare providers continued to invest in upgrading clinical equipment. Leadership added that ongoing operational efficiency initiatives and supply chain normalization efforts helped the company meet elevated order demand without significant disruption during the quarter. Forward Guidance

OSI’s leadership shared qualitative forward-looking comments during the earnings call, avoiding specific numerical guidance to align with regulatory disclosure practices. Management noted that the current pipeline of security segment orders may support continued segment growth in upcoming periods, as government and private sector clients continue to prioritize security infrastructure investments. The company also stated that expansion of its healthcare product distribution network in emerging markets could be a potential growth driver in the medium term. Leadership also cautioned that potential headwinds, including fluctuating raw material costs, shifting cross-border trade regulations, and possible cuts to public sector capital spending in some key markets, might introduce uncertainty to future operating performance. All guidance comments are subject to revision as market conditions evolve, per the company’s official filing. Market Reaction

Following the release of Q1 2026 earnings, trading in OSIS shares recorded above-average volume in recent sessions, per aggregated market data. Consensus analyst estimates published prior to the release had projected Q1 2026 performance near the reported figures, so the results were largely aligned with broad market expectations. Analyst notes published after the release have offered mixed perspectives: some analysts highlighted the strong security segment order trends as a potential positive signal for the company’s near-term performance, while others have noted that possible macroeconomic slowdowns could reduce client spending on big-ticket capital equipment over time. As of recent trading, no sharp directional price move has been observed for OSIS shares, with market sentiment remaining largely neutral following the earnings release.
